CBI files third chrgesheet in UP NRHM scam

In Uttar Pradesh, the CBI on Thursday filed its third charge sheet in the multi crore alleged scam in the implementation of Nation Rural Health Mission NRHM in the state. Charge sheet has been filed at Lucknow based special court of CBI.AIR Lucknow correspondent reports that in this charge sheet CBI has included three persons including a Managing Director of state owned Public sector Unit and two private suppliers. They had supplied Computers and medical equipments to the health department under NRHM fund. Allegations have been made against GK Batra, and Virender Goel from NOIDA and Neeraj Upadhyay from Lucknow in this charge sheet. The CBI has said that a wrongful loss of about 2 crores 80 lakhs rupees was caused and the said amount was allegedly misappropriated by accused persons.A Preliminary Enquiry was earlier registered by CBI on the orders of the Allahabad High Court Lucknow Bench, to enquire into the affairs of State Health Society, SIFSA, IEC Bureau, KGMU, UNOPS and others.As an outcome of the Preliminary Enquiry, a regular case was registered, in the matter relating to alleged irregularities in the purchase of 951 computers and peripherals out of NRHM funds.GK Batra the then Managing Director, Shreetron India Ltd, a state PSU was arrested by the CBI in the month of January. He is lodged at Dasna jail in Ghaziabad. The probe agency has said that further investigation is continuing into the larger conspiracy aspect.
